Details of the course are in another thread http://www.yorkshire-divers.com/foru...49-post41.html The thing that isn't in the course report is how ENORMOUSLY bright this beast is though!!! Virtually the whole of the NDAC was illuminated!!! There is a bright spot in the middle which cuts through the thick murk and the spread of the light illuminates the surrounding area! Without the torch the vis was about 1 - 2m but with the torch this extended to 4 or 5m! A trial out of the water was amazing! The light reached from one end of the NDAC to the far wall! It must be a good 150 - 200m!!! If you want a light that will light up the whole world then this is the one you want!! But if you're looking for a photography / video light then it could be too bright and the hot spot in the centre might not help you, and the light has a yellow tinge compared to an LED light. The yellowness becomes far less evident after a couple of minutes of use. In summary I am MORE than happy with it!! Can't wait to give it a good trial on a darker deeper dive with better vis!
